Compare Pleasant Hill to Menlo Park
This post compares Pleasant Hill, California to Menlo Park, California across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.
Dimension | Pleasant Hill (city) | Menlo Park (city) |
---|---|---|
Population | 34,662 | 33,661 |
Income (median) | $77,000 | $106,944 |
Home Value (median) | $633,400 | $1,764,600 |
White | 75% | 68% |
Black | 1% | 4% |
Asian | 13% | 13% |
With Kids | 29% | 36% |
Age (median) | 39 | 37 |
Rentals | 39% | 41% |
